The Interpreter Training Program at Cincinnati State is a stepping stone toward competency in the field of sign language interpreting, including extensive coursework in American Sign Language (ASL) and Deaf Studies. The combination of classroom instruction, experiential and self-directed growth, and community involvement creates a rich learning environment. Interpreting between ASL and English.

There are 2- and 4-year ASL interpreting education and preparation programs throughout the country. Columbus has a 2-year ASL interpreting program at Columbus State Community College, which partners with other universities to meet RID's minimum educational and training requirements for ASL interpreters who are both deaf and hearing.

Columbus State Interpreter Education Program students had the privilege of practicing their American Sign Language skills on February 8 at the Columbus Blue Jackets (CBJ) Deaf Awareness Night. CBJ partnered with Deaf Services Center, The Ohio School for the Deaf, and Columbus State Community College’s Interpreter Education Program for a fun, inclusive, and accessible evening out. The.

San Diego Mesa College, in California, offers two options in ASL-English interpretation: a certificate and an associate degree. Lansing Community College, in Michigan, has a certificate and an associate degree in ASL interpretation. An Associate of Arts in ASL Interpreting is on offer at Delgado Community College in New Orleans, Louisiana.
